The limes from the trees in the patio are Mexican Lime trees (Citrus aurantifoli). The\u00a0limes they produce\u00a0are extremely juicy. It is estimated that 50% of their weight is juice. Unlike the limes you buy at the grocery store, these limes have a thin yellow rind. Most parts of the lime, including the zest, pith, juice, leaves, and flesh, play important roles in a variety of dishes in many cultures. The camera was set on Aperture Priority\u00a0with the aperture set at f\/8, shutter speed at 1\/30th of a second and the ISO set at 400. I did not use a flash to light the subject. I used the\u00a0<a href=\"http:\/\/tkahler.com\/blog\/glossary\/kirk-fr-2-focusing-rail\/\">Kirk FR-2 Focusing Rail<\/a>\u00a0to capture 12 images, I brought\u00a0them together using Photoshop. I used Lightroom and Nik Color Efex Pro to finalize the image.<\/p>\n<p>This image is best viewed large. Clock on the image to enlarge it.
